18 January 1917 - The Clinton Advertiser
page 8

Bellevue, Ia., Jan. 18--At his home on North Second street, Mr. Frederick Dierkes, after a long siege from paralysis of the brain, passed to his eternal rest Tuesday afternoon. He was born in Germany 70 years ago last October. He came to this country in 1863 and to Bellevue in 1865. He clerked for many years for Mr. Altfillisch, then formed a partnership with Mr. Schmer a few years later. He conducted the business alone until he retired a little over six years ago. He was twice married, his first wife being Miss Christina Yeager, who died several years ago. His second wife was Elizabeth Coster, who with two sons and a daughter survive him. The funeral was held Friday morning from St. Joseph's Catholic church with burial in the Catholic cemetery.
